Christian, welcome to the family of God. My heart leaps for joy that you have experienced new life (salvation). Your life with God has begun and as a result you have been given the following promise: "He who began a good work in you will finish it!" {Philippians 1 vs. 6}

Christian, memorize this verse and claim it like a life preserver. Satan will do everything in his power to plant seeds of doubt in your mind and steal your joy.

Knowing who you are in Christ is crucial: There are wonderful promises found in God's word that identify you as his child and joint heir. The ones in this article list many of them.

I am loved. 1 John 3:3

I am accepted. Ephesians 1:6

I am a child of God. John 1:12

I am Jesus' friend. John 15:14

I am a joint heir with Jesus, sharing His inheritance with Him. Romans 8:17

I am united with God and one spirit with Him. 1 Corinthians 6:17

I am a temple of God. His Spirit and his life lives in me. 1 Corinthians 6:19

I am a member of Christ's body. 1 Corinthians 12:27

I am a Saint. Ephesians 1:1

I am redeemed and forgiven. Colossians 1:14

I am complete in Jesus Christ. Colossians 2:10

I am free from condemnation. Romans 8:1

I am a new creation because I am in Christ. 2 Corinthians 5:17

I am chosen of God, holy and dearly loved. Colossians 3:12

I am established, anointed, and sealed by God. 2 Corinthians 1:21

I do not have a spirit of fear, but of love, power, and a sound mind. 2 Timothy 1:7

I am God's co-worker. 2 Corinthians 6:1

I am seated in heavenly places with Christ. Ephesians 2:6

I have direct access to God. Ephesians. 2:18

I am chosen to bear fruit. John. 15:16

I am one of God's living stones, being built up in Christ as a spiritual house. 1 Peter 2:5

Christian, you are dearly loved and were purchased by the precious blood of Christ. God's own dear son shed his blood on Calvary as an atonement for your sins. You were purchased by God and given the Holy Spirit to live in you.

You will begin to notice a change in you. The things you used to love, you will begin to hate. Do not expect this change to happen completely from day one. Please do not get discouraged, down hearted or depressed if you find that many of the sins you used to do, you still struggle with. Remember the following verse: "God is working in you and will give you the power and desire to do what pleases him." {Philippians 2 vs. 13}

You cannot live the victorious christian life apart from God. Christ said, without me you can do nothing {John 15 vs. 5}. If you sin, immediately confess it to God and turn back to him. 1 John 1 vs. 9 gives us the following promise: "If we confess our sins he is faithful and just to forgive us and cleanse us from all unrighteousness."

God has saved you but it is his desire that you become like his Son. This is called sanctification. It is God's will that you be Holy as he is Holy. This will be a life long process and will involve God conforming you into the image of his Son. The sanctification process will not be complete until you are finally with him in glory.

Scripture tells us in 2 Timothy 3 vs. 16 that "All Scripture is God-breathed and is useful for teaching, rebuking, correcting and training in righteousness,"

Claim this by faith: Every book, every chapter, every verse, and yes!.. every word is from God. There is no error found in God's word. You can trust his word.

The devil is a liar and the father of lies {John 8 vs. 44}. If he can get you to doubt your salvation, or destroy your christian witness he will try. But, remember the following, God is with you and greater is he that is in you than he that is in the world. {1 John 4 vs. 4}

1 Corinthians 10:13 says, "No temptation has overtaken you except what is common to mankind. And God is faithful; he will not let you be tempted beyond what you can bear. But when you are tempted, he will also provide a way out so that you can endure it."

My prayer for you is that you come to realize quickly who you are in Christ and that you will experience God's peace and love.

In closing, Christian it is not God's will that we live this life alone. God desires that we fellowship with other brothers and sisters in Christ. It is vital that you prayerfully seek a Christ centered church to attend. God will lead you!

We need to worship together, encourage each other and serve our Lord.

"The joy of the Lord is our strength." {Nehemiah 8 vs. 10}

Amen!

God bless you!!
